Description

This package offers a visual editor for designing and rendering user interfaces.
At its core, it uses XML to define the UI structure, making it ideal for applications that rely on structured documents. Originally developed for document-centric workflows, it seamlessly supports Backend-Driven UI (BDUI) architectures, enabling dynamic UI generation from backend data.

Installation

Add dependency to your pubspec.yaml:

dependencies:
  frame_forge: ^1.0.0

Usage

Create DSL Model

  • Add required screen sizes for LayoutModel.
  • Create controller
  final LayoutModel layoutModel = LayoutModel(
    screenSizes: [ScreenSizeEnum.mobile, ScreenSizeEnum.desktop],
  );
  
  late final LayoutModelController _layoutModelController =
      LayoutModelController(
        layoutModel: layoutModel,
        projectSaver: (map) async {
          // Configure project saving here
          return true;
        },
        projectLoader: (isSaved) async {
          /// Load model from file
          final FilePickerResult? result = await FilePicker.platform.pickFiles();
          if (result == null) return null;
          final PlatformFile file = result.files.first;
          return utf8.decode(file.bytes! as List<int>);
        },
      );

If you want to use copy/past/undo/redo from keyboard initialize HardwareKeyboard instance

void initState() {
    //listen to controller events to update UI
    _layoutModelController.eventBus.events.listen(_handleControllerEvents);
    // Register global keyboard handler
    HardwareKeyboard.instance.addHandler(_layoutModelController.keyboardHandler.handleKeyEvent);
    super.initState();
  }

Main Components

Output layout components:

Column(
  children: [
    Items(layoutModel.root, layoutModel),
  ],
),

Output layout data sources/variables:

Column(
  children: [
    Items(
        layoutModel.root.items
            .whereType<SourcePage>()
            .first, layoutModel,
    ),
  ],
),

Output layout styles:

Column(
  children: [
    Items(
        layoutModel.root.items
            .whereType<StylePage>()
            .first, layoutModel, 
    ),
  ],
),

Output layout processes:

Column(
  children: [
    ProcessItems(
        layoutModel.root.items
            .whereType<ProcessPage>()
            .first,layoutModel,
    ),
  ],
),

Output preview - how the page looks Make sure to specify screen size from ScreenSizeEnum

LayoutBuilder(
    builder: (context, constraints) {
        return Consumer<LayoutModel>(
            builder: (context, value, child) {
                return ComponentsAndSources(value,constraints, screenSize);
            },
        );
    }
),
